Lawyers are familiar with the law and have rich experience in handling legal affairs, which can quickly help you grasp the nature of legal relations, the focus of disputes or the main problems or obstacles you face in legal affairs, as well as the legal problems you may face in the future. Lawyers can then give you advice and guidance, give corresponding countermeasures, help you sort things out and grasp the key points of the problem; 2. Lawyers are familiar with all kinds of procedural matters involved in arbitration or litigation, thus greatly improving the efficiency of arbitration and litigation and helping you to cope with all kinds of requirements and arrangements of judicial organs freely. 3. As your agent, a lawyer will do his best to safeguard your legitimate rights and interests, which is more convenient and has more rights than ordinary citizens to investigate and collect evidence, consult files and participate in arbitration or litigation activities, and is more conducive to the handling of cases or legal affairs. 4. Dealing with disputes or all kinds of legal affairs or legal problems you face depends on rich experience, and lawyers' rich practice experience can bring you twice the result with half the effort in dealing with these legal problems, which is knowledge and skills that you can't see even if you read a few law books, and this may also be the key factor for you to win.
Legal basis: Article 58 of the Civil Procedure Law of People's Republic of China (PRC), the parties and legal representatives may entrust one or two persons as agents ad litem. The following persons may be entrusted as agents ad litem: (1) lawyers and grassroots legal service workers; (2) Close relatives or staff members of the parties concerned; (three) citizens recommended by the community, units and relevant social groups where the parties are located.
